Conversion help

I'm trying to convert a database from A97 to A2000. I made a copy of
my database and then attempted the conversion. During the conversion,
I get this message: "There were compilation errors during the
conversion or enabling of this database. The database has not been
saved in a compiled state..."

So I tried compiling the A97 database before converting, but I get
this message "Compile error: Sub or Function not defined". It is
getting stuck at this point...this part
"Me!STATUS = SCID_Update_Sta tus(Screen.Acti veForm, Me!ID, Me!CDATE)"
is highlighted.

Private Sub cmdUpdate_Statu s_Click()
If IsNull(Me!ID) Or IsNull(Me!CDATE ) Then
MsgBox "ID and Date of Interview are required before this
object can be executed."
Else
Me!STATUS.Locke d = False
Me!STATUS = SCID_Update_Sta tus(Screen.Acti veForm, Me!ID,
Me!CDATE)
Me!STATUS.Locke d = True
End If
End Sub
Also, when I attempted to import existing A2000 modules into the
"non-compiled" converted database, I get the message "Name conflicts
with existing module, porject, or object library". I have DAO 3.6 and
ADO 2.5 libraries currently checked.

Any ideas?

The error on:

Me!STATUS = SCID_Update_Sta tus(Screen.Acti veForm, Me!ID, Me!CDATE)

would suggest that there is no function called SCID_Update_Sta tus in your
database.

Open any code module, type ^f (ctrl-and-f) to open the Find box, type
"SCID_Update_St atus" (without the quote marks) into that box, then tick the
checkbox that says "whole database" (or somesuch) to search >all< code in
the database. If that funcion is not found, there is your error! The code
never compiled to begin with, or thre function has disappeared somehow. If
that function >is< found, see if the module containing it compiles ok.
